Purpose of Onyx
The Onyx Research Data Tech organization is GSK’s Research data ecosystem which has the capability to bring together, analyze, and power the exploration of data at scale. We partner with scientists across GSK to define and understand their challenges and develop tailored solutions that meet their needs. The goal is to ensure scientists have the right data and insights when they need it to give them a better starting point for and accelerate medical discovery. Ultimately, this helps us get ahead of disease in more predictive and powerful ways.
Onyx is a full-stack shop consisting of product and portfolio leadership, data engineering, infrastructure and DevOps, data / metadata / knowledge platforms, and AI/ML and analysis platforms, all geared toward:
Building a next-generation, metadata- and automation-driven data experience for GSK’s scientists, engineers, and decision-makers, increasing productivity and reducing time spent on “data mechanics”
Providing best-in-class AI/ML and data analysis environments to accelerate our predictive capabilities and attract top-tier talent
Aggressively engineering our data at scale, as one unified asset, to unlock the value of our unique collection of data and predictions in real-time
We are looking for a skilled and experienced Sr Data Platform Engineer to join our growing team. Data Platform Engineers take full ownership of delivering high-performing, high-impact data platform as products, and services, from a description of a problem customer Data Engineers are trying to solve all the way through to final delivery (and ongoing monitoring and operations). They are standard bearers for software engineering and quality coding practices within the team and are expected to mentor more junior engineers; they may even coordinate the work of more junior engineers on a large project. They devise useful metrics ensuring their services are meeting customer demand, having an impact, and iterate to deliver and improve on those metrics in an agile fashion.
The Data Platform team builds and manages reusable components and architectures designed to make it both fast and easy to build robust, scalable, production-grade data products and services in the challenging biomedical data space.
A Sr Data Platform Engineer is a technical individual contributor, building modern, cloud-native systems for standardizing and templatizing scientific data analysis and data engineering, such as:
Cloud native infrastructure, CI/CD and DevOps (GCP and Azure)
Data management and governance (data + metadata + versioning + provenance + governance)
High dimensionality and scale scientific data processing and analysis with multi-modality scientific data
API semantics and ontology management
Standard API architecture, implementation and operation
Standard streaming semantics and processing
Standard components for publishing data to file-based, relational, and other sorts of data stores
Metadata systems
Tooling for QA / evaluation
Key responsibilities for the Senior Data Platform Engineer include:
Given a well-specified data and scientific problem, implement end-to-end solutions using appropriate programming languages (e.g. Python, R, bash), open-source tools (e.g. Spark, Nextflow, k8s...), and cloud vendor-provided tools (e.g. gcloud cli, Azure)
Leverage tools provided by Tech (e.g. infrastructure as code, cloud Ops, DevOps, logging / alerting, ...) in delivery of solutions
Write proper documentation in code as well as in wikis/other documentation systems
Write fantastic code along with proper unit, functional, and integration tests for code and services to ensure quality
Stay up-to-date with developments in the open-source community around data engineering, data science, and similar tooling
Basic Qualifications:
We are looking for professionals with these required skills to achieve our goals:
Bachelor’s degree in Computer Science, Engineering, or related field, or equivalent experience with 8+ years of work experience
Proficiency with Python Programming language
Experience with public cloud providers like AWS, Azure and GCP
Experience with agile software development and DevOsps-forward ways of working
Preferred Qualifications:
If you have the following characteristics, it would be a plus:
Advanced Degree
Experience building data pipelines with ETL/ELT tools and orchestration frameworks.
Knowledge of data modeling, partitioning, and performance tuning for analytical workloads.
Knowledge of data governance, access controls, and data quality practices.
Prior experience mentoring engineers and collaborating with cross-functional product teams.
#GSKOnyx, #LI-GSK
How to apply
We welcome applicants from diverse backgrounds and experiences. If this role sounds like a match, please apply and tell us how your skills and experience can help build a better data platform. We look forward to learning more about you.
Please visit GSK US Benefits Summary to learn more about the comprehensive benefits program GSK offers US employees.
Why GSK?
Uniting science, technology and talent to get ahead of disease together.
GSK is a global biopharma company with a purpose to unite science, technology and talent to get ahead of disease together. We aim to positively impact the health of 2.5 billion people by the end of the decade, as a successful, growing company where people can thrive. We get ahead of disease by preventing and treating it with innovation in specialty medicines and vaccines. We focus on four therapeutic areas: respiratory, immunology and inflammation; oncology; HIV; and infectious diseases – to impact health at scale.
People and patients around the world count on the medicines and vaccines we make, so we’re committed to creating an environment where our people can thrive and focus on what matters most. Our culture of being ambitious for patients, accountable for impact and doing the right thing is the foundation for how, together, we deliver for patients, shareholders and our people.
If you require an accommodation or other assistance to apply for a job at GSK, please contact the appropriate Recruitment Staff by emailing us at - [email protected]
GSK is an Equal Opportunity Employer. This ensures that all qualified applicants will receive equal consideration for employment without regard to race, color, religion, sex (including pregnancy, gender identity, and sexual orientation), parental status, national origin, age, disability, genetic information (including family medical history), military service or any basis prohibited under federal, state or local law.
Important notice to Employment businesses/ Agencies
GSK does not accept referrals from employment businesses and/or employment agencies in respect of the vacancies posted on this site. All employment businesses/agencies are required to contact GSK's commercial and general procurement/human resources department to obtain prior written authorization before referring any candidates to GSK. The obtaining of prior written authorization is a condition precedent to any agreement (verbal or written) between the employment business/ agency and GSK. In the absence of such written authorization being obtained any actions undertaken by the employment business/agency shall be deemed to have been performed without the consent or contractual agreement of GSK. GSK shall therefore not be liable for any fees arising from such actions or any fees arising from any referrals by employment businesses/agencies in respect of the vacancies posted on this site.
Please note that if you are a US Licensed Healthcare Professional or Healthcare Professional as defined by the laws of the state issuing your license, GSK may be required to capture and report expenses GSK incurs, on your behalf, in the event you are afforded an interview for employment. This capture of applicable transfers of value is necessary to ensure GSK’s compliance to all federal and state US Transparency requirements. For more information, please visit the Centers for Medicare and Medicaid Services (CMS) website at https://openpaymentsdata.cms.gov/
Skills Required
- Bachelor's degree in Computer Science, Engineering, or related field, or equivalent experience with 8+ years of work experience
- Proficiency with Python programming language
- Experience with public cloud providers (AWS, Azure, GCP)
- Experience with agile software development and DevOps-forward ways of working
- Experience implementing end-to-end data solutions using languages and tools such as Python, R, Bash, Spark, Nextflow, and Kubernetes
- Experience leveraging infrastructure as code, CI/CD, cloud operations, logging and alerting in delivery of solutions
- Advanced degree
- Experience building data pipelines with ETL/ELT tools and orchestration frameworks
- Knowledge of data modeling, partitioning, and performance tuning for analytical workloads
- Knowledge of data governance, access controls, and data quality practices
- Prior experience mentoring engineers and collaborating with cross-functional product teams
GSK Compensation & Benefits Highlights
The following summarizes recurring compensation and benefits themes identified from responses generated by popular LLMs to common candidate questions about GSK and has not been reviewed or approved by GSK.
-
Strong & Reliable Incentives — Compensation is characterized as including strong salary and perks, with annual bonuses and long-term incentives contributing materially to total rewards. Recognition and performance-linked rewards are described as a consistent component of the package.
-
Healthcare Strength — Health coverage is presented as comprehensive, spanning medical, dental, vision, disability, life insurance, and mental health benefits. The breadth of coverage is repeatedly framed as a standout element of the overall rewards experience.
-
Retirement Support — Retirement offerings are described as robust, anchored by a 401(k) plan and additional savings vehicles such as employee stock purchase programs. Employer contributions and savings options are portrayed as meaningful supports for long-term financial security.
GSK Insights
What We Do
A science-led global healthcare company with a special purpose: to help people do more, feel better, live longer. We have three global businesses that research, develop and manufacture innovative pharmaceutical medicines, vaccines and consumer healthcare products. We aim to bring differentiated, high-quality and needed healthcare products to as many people as possible, with our three global businesses, scientific and technical know-how and talented people.







